Not all features are available on all models. 2010 Lancer Sportback RALLIART shown. The 10-year/100,000-mile Limited Powertrain Warranty applies only to the original owner of new retailed 2010 models purchased from an authorized Mitsubishi dealer. Subsequent owners receive the balance of the New Vehicle Limited Warranty of 5 years/60,000 miles. All coverage terms are from the original in-service date. Different coverage applies to Lancer Evolution, Lancer RALLIART and Lancer Sportback RALLIART. Lancer Evolution, RALLIART and Sportback RALLIART have 5-year/60,000-mile Limited Powertrain Warranty and 3-year/36,000-mile New Vehicle Limited Warranty coverage. See retailer for limited warranty and roadside assistance terms and conditions. Damn is that what I was driving all this time. Thanks. Point was that the new hatch is smaller and not as accomodating as the older car. Secondly The new WRX has a cargo volume of 43 cubic feet compared to lancer's 47. Not to mention that the lancer / Ralliart has the Jr. 4b11 and not the same fragile motor carried over like the suby. Ralliart has the sst which for similar price a WRX does not. I certainly hope that this product does well for Mitsubishi.
